Summary: |
This book intertwines the story of the day Lincoln gave the Gettysburg Address with the events of the Battle of Gettysburg. Includes paintings, photographs and maps of the battle. There is a glossary and recommended reading in the back of the book. |
Teaching Ideas: |
The book talks about why the South lost this battle. Students could discuss what would have happened if the North had lost. Students can do a close reading of the Gettysburg Address and compare it with other famous wartime speeches. Students could construct a timeline of the major events of the war and investigate what other events took place during this time. |
